FamilyPLUMBAGINACEAE
Genus speciesCeratostigma griffithii C.B.Clarke 
Habitatrocky slopes
Altitude2200-4000m
Descriptionleaves spathulate to obovate, 2-5cm, on both faces densely strigose, acute, inflorescence axillary and terminal, flower 15-19mm, tube purple, lobes emarginate
Size40-90cm
Colorblue
Bloomlate summer, autumn
Ca
Typeshrub
Cultivationsunny, dry, rock crevices, protection against winter wet
alpine house, poor, drained soil, sun
Propagationseed in spring, barely covered, germ. 1-3 months, 13-18°C
cuttings in early and late summer
Territory Asia-Temperate
     China (Tibet )
Asia-Tropical
     Indian Subcontinent (East Himalaya)
